Do I need a vaccine to travel to Peru?

No, you don't. COVID vaccination certificates are not mandatory to visit Peru. Now if you are a Covid vaccine certificate holder, you won't need to present a negative PCR test nor to follow a quarantine.

Travelers who are considered fully vaccinated:

  • Peruvians and resident foreigners aged 18 and over must have received the third dose of the Covid vaccine.

  • Peruvians and resident foreigners aged 12 to 17 must be fully vaccinated with two doses.

  • Non-resident foreigners aged 12 or over must present the Covid vaccination certificate according to the scheme of their country of origin.

Since information may change quickly, we advise you to follow up on the latest Peru travel updates and/or contact your local embassy. Alternatively, you can check our FAQ section below for the most up-to-date information.

Do I need to take a COVID-19 test before traveling to Peru?

  • COVID test prior to arrival: PCR test within 48 hours for unvaccinated travelers only.

  • COVID test exemptions: Children under 12 and fully vaccinated travelers.

We all know the famous Machu Picchu rocks of Peru, believed to be the lost city of Incas. You can reach there through an exciting Inca Trail, a hike that begins at the Cusco Aguas Calientes Rail Line. You can continue your historical excavations at the architectural treasures of Cusco. Here you can visit the Plaza de Armas, home to the Cathedral and La Compania. You can also drop by the Coricancha and the Church of Santo Domingo. After these adventures, you can relax by Lake Titicaca and pay a visit to the iconic Uros Floating Islands. You can add the Colca Canyons to your list as well for the gorgeous view of the canyons, 3400m in depth. iVisa.com hopes you have a refreshing trip to Peru!
